1.Sesquiterpenoids from Solanum lyratum.
Xi-Dian YUE ; Xi-Dian YUE ; Fang YAO ; Lei ZHANG ; Gui-Sheng LI ; Sheng-Jun DAI
China Journal of Chinese Materia Medica 2014;39(3):453-456
Ten compounds were isolated and purified by column chromatography over silica gel, preparative TLC, and Sephadex LH-20 from the whole plant of Solanum lyratum. The structures were elucidated on the basis of physico-chemical properties and spectral data as 1beta-hydroxy-1 ,2-dihydro-alpha-santonin (1) , boscialin (2) , blumenol C (3), 3beta-hydroxy-5alpha, 6alpha-epoxy-7-megastigmen-9-one(4), dehydrovomifoliol(5) , blumenol A(6), (1'S,2R,5S, 10R) -2-(1', 2'-dihydroxy-l1'-methylethyl) -6,10-dimethylspiro[4,5] dec-6-en-8-one(7) , (1'R,2R,5S,10R)-2-( 1',2'-dihydroxy-l '-methylethyl) -6,1 l0-dimethylspiro[4,5]dec-6-en-8-one( 8) , 2-(1',2'-dihydroxy-1 '-methylethyl) -6,1 0-dimethyl-9-hydroxyspiro [4,5] dec-6-en-8-one (9) , and grasshopper ketone (10). Compounds 1-10 were isolated from this plant for the first time.

2.Diterpenoids from Scutellaria strigillosa.
Gui-Sheng LI ; Xin-Miao HAO ; Lei ZHANG ; Xi-Dian YUE ; Sheng-Jun DAI
China Journal of Chinese Materia Medica 2015;40(1):98-102
By means of preparative HPTLC and column chromatography over silica gel and Sephadex LH-20, nine diterpenoids were isolated and purified from the whole plants of Scutellaria strigillosa. Based on the physico-chemical properties and spectral data, their structures were elucidated as: 6-O-acetyl-7-O-nicotinoylscutebarbatine G(1), 6-O-nicotinoyl-7-O-acetylscutebarbatine G(2), 6,7-di-O-nicotinoylscutebarbatine G(3), scutebarbatine K(4), scutebarbatine B(5), 6-O-acetylscutehenanine A(6), 6-O-nicotinoylbarba- tin A(7), 6,7-di-O-acetoxylbarbatin A(8), scutebarbatine F(9). Compound 1 is a new diterpenoid, and compounds 2-9 were isolated from Scutellaria strigillosa for the first time.

3.Therapeutic principles of chronic gastritis based on turbid toxin theory
Qi-Quan LIU ; Dian-Gui LI ; Wan ZHANG ; Zhi-Kun WANG ; Xiao-Li ZHANG
Journal of Beijing University of Traditional Chinese Medicine 2010;33(3):153-155
It has been a new thinking train in medical circles of Chinese medicine that chronic gastritis is understood based on the theory of turbid toxin.The paper defined the concept of turbid toxin,put forward that the main pathogenesis of chronic gastritis was turbid toxin,and made a systematic summarization on the characteristics of chronic gastritis,symptoms,general therapies,laws of remedy and formula administration,rules of syndrome differentiation and treatment,and the treatment of combined syndromes.The therapy of transforming turbidity and detoxification used in clinic can relieve not only the symptoms,but also mucosal atrophy,stop the development of the disease,and reverse enterocyte metaplasis and heterotypic proliferation.
4.Effects of Chinese herbs for cool-moistening and freeing collaterals on serum gastrin and surface electrogastrogram in patients of diabetes mellitus with gastroparesis.
Shi-ling RONG ; Dian-gui LI ; Hong-mei FAN ; Yanping ZHENG
Chinese Journal of Integrated Traditional and Western Medicine 2004;24(11):976-978
OBJECTIVETo explore the effect of Chinese herbs (CH) for cool-moistening and freeing collaterals on gastro-dynamic disturbance in patients of diabetes mellitus type 2 with gastroparesis (DM-GP).
METHODSFifty-three patients of DM-GP were enrolled and treated with CH (n = 28) and Cisapride (n = 25) respectively for 4 weeks, the changes of gastrin and electro-gastrogram (EGG) before and after treatment were observed.
RESULTSAfter treatment, the EGG improved significantly, showing the rhythm significantly improved, and level of serum gastrin lowered significantly, as compared with those before treatment, the difference was significant (P<0.01), but insignificant difference was found between the two groups. Fifteen patients in each group were followed-up afar stopping medication for 3 months, recurrence occurred in 1 patient of CH treated group, and 2 patients of Cisapride treated group. No adverse reaction was found in the rest patients.
CONCLUSIONCH could obviously improve the gastro-intestinal motility and hormones abnormality.

5.Effect of huazhuo jiedu recipe on gastric juice compositions and tumor markers in patients with chronic atrophic gastritic precancerosis.
Dian-gui LI ; Yan-ru DU ; Min GUO
Chinese Journal of Integrated Traditional and Western Medicine 2011;31(4):496-499
OBJECTIVETo observe clinical efficacy of Huazhuo Jiedu Recipe (HJR) on chronic atrophic gastritic precancerosis (CAGP), and its effect on contents of lactic acid, total acid, free acid, and nitrite in the gastric juice, as well as tumor markers in gastric juice and blood.
METHODSTwo hundred and twenty-nine patients with CAGP were randomly assigned to two groups, the 119 patients in the treated group orally took HJR and the 110 patients in the control group orally took Weifuchun Tablet. The therapeutic course for all was three months, two courses in total. The therapeutic efficacy, changes of gastric acid contents before and after treatment were observed, and the tumor markers in the gastric juice and blood were detected using electrochemical luminescence immunoassay.
RESULTSThe pathological effective rate was 83.2% (99/119) in the treated group and 60.9% (67/110) in the control group, showing significant difference between the two groups (P <0.05). The total acids and free acids in the gastric juice were significantly improved, contents of lactic acid and nitrite were significantly lowered in the two groups. Both contents of carcinoembryonic antigen (CEA), carbohydrate antigen19-9 (CA19-9), carbohydrate antigen72-4 (CA72-4), and carbohydrate antigen125 (CA125) in the gastric juice and serum were significantly lowered after treatment in the treated group (P<0.05). Compared with the normal control group, the therapeutic effect was more obvious in the treated group (P<0.05).
CONCLUSIONSHJR could stimulate the gastric membranous secretion, enhance contents of total acids and free acids. It could prevent the further progress of CAGP by decreasing contents of lactic acid and nitrite in the gastric juice, and lowering contents of CEA, CA19-9, CA72-4, and CA125 in the gastric juice and serum.

6.Expression of caspase-9 affected by AG on retina of rats with chronic IOP elevation
Qing-Zhu, NIE ; Qian, SHA ; Ying-Shuang, WANG ; Dong-Mei, GUI ; Zhi-Li, LIU ; Dian-Wen, GAO
International Eye Science 2008;8(7):1299-1303
AIM: To study caspase-9 expression on rat retina in the process of chronic elevation of IOP and the changes with the application of amino guanidine (AG), thus to investigate potential protective function of AG to rat retina with chronic elevation of IOP.METHODS: Immunohistochemistry, RT-PCR and Western blot were used to observe retinal morphology and expression of caspase-9 at different time points of rat with chronic IOP elevation, both affected or not affected by the application of AG.RESULTS: Compared with control group, as time passed retina of experimental group gradually had detectable morphological changes. On 21st day of chronic IOP elevation, retinas became thinner and the quantity of retinal ganglion cells (RGCs) decreased; caspase-9 expression increased, consistent with the morphological changes. The group using AG presented relatively smaller morphology changes and less expression of caspase-9.CONCLUSION: Apoptosis-related gene caspase-9 played a part in the process of chronic IOP elevation; AG protects retina by down-regulating expression of caspase-9.
7.Establishment and verification of dose effect relation curves between T cell receptor gene mutation frequency and ionizing radiation dose.
Ya MA ; Dian-jun HOU ; Wei LIU ; Jie-qing LI ; Gui-zhen ZHOU ; Jian-wei QIAO ; Li FENG
Chinese Journal of Preventive Medicine 2011;45(12):1090-1092
OBJECTIVETo establish the dose-effect curve between TCR MF and ionizing radiation.
METHODSPeripheral lymphocytes were collected from 8 healthy adults (4 males and 4 females) and cultured in vitro with 12 well culture plates. They were stimulated by PHA-P and IL-2 after exposed to different doses of irradiation (0.00 - 8.00 Gy) and cultured for 7 d. The dose-effect curve was established after measuring TCR MF using flow cytometry. Also, using the same method, we separated and cultured the peripheral lymphocytes collected from 16 radiotherapy cancer patients, whose radiation styles and doses were different, and then measured TCR MF to estimate the whole equivalent dose of radiotherapy patients through the dose-effect curve. Peripheral blood was collected and cultured, chromosome aberration (dicentric and ring) was determined under microscope to estimate irradiation dose.
RESULTSThe relationship of dose-effect between the TCR MF and ionizing radiation (0.00 - 8.00 Gy) was well, the curve of large dose group (2.00 - 8.00 Gy), low dose group (0.00 - 1.00 Gy) and 0.00 - 8.00 Gy dose group were met with the quadratic polynomial model, the equation was TCR MF = -32.8579 + 20.5436D + 0.6341D(2), TCR MF = 1.796 + 0.017D + 5.155D(2) and TCR MF = -0.6229 + 6.305D + 0.6919D(2), respectively. D was the radiation dose (Gy). Using the established curve and the chromosome aberration method to estimate the systemic exposure dosage, the average relative deviation was 16.8%.
CONCLUSIONThe curve established by the TCR gene mutation analysis technology can be applied to exposure dose estimation of victims in ionization radiation accidents.

8.Clinical curative effect of combination between medicine and acupoint flow on SOD, NO in patients with ulcerative colitis.
Yan-Ru DU ; Dian-Gui LI ; Wan ZHANG ; Feng ZHU ; Qi-Guan LIU
China Journal of Chinese Materia Medica 2008;33(20):2404-2406
OBJECTIVETo investigate the clinical curative effect of the combination between medicine and acupoint flow on SOD, NO in patients with ulcerative colitis.
METHODTwo hundred sixty two patients with ulcerative colitis were randomly divided into four groups: the patients in traditional Chinese medicine group were fed with changpikang, the patients in ear acupoint group were pasted and pressed spleen, large intestine, sympathesis, subcortex; the patients in medicine and acupoint group were taken with Changpikang and ear acupoint; the patients in treatment group were treated by taking sulfasalazine, with a treatment course of four weeks. The changes of SOD, NO before and after treatments were recored.
RESULTThere was a significant difference between four groups before and after treatment (P < 0.05), medicine and acupoint group was superior to that others (P < 0.05).
CONCLUSIONThe method of combination between medicine and acupoint could increase the contents of SOD, decrease the level of NO, elevate the potential of organism to resist oxygen free radical and promote intestinal tract ulcer concrescence.

9.Functional expression of adenylyl cyclase and phosphodiesterase in ejaculated human spermatozoa.
Zhi-ming CAI ; Yao-ting GUI ; Lian-dian GUO ; Li-bing ZHANG ; Jian-rong ZHANG ; He WANG ; Jie YU
National Journal of Andrology 2006;12(3):195-198
OBJECTIVETo compare the differences of expressions of adenylyl cyclase (AC) and phosphodiesterase (PDE) in ejaculated spermatozoa between healthy volunteers and the patients with asthenospermia.
METHODSEjaculated spermatozoa were collected from healthy volunteers and the patients with asthenospermia. Reverse transcription polymerase chain reaction (RT-PCR) was used to detect mRNA expression of AC and PDE subtypes in human spermatozoa. The concentrations of cAMP and cGMP in the samples were detected by enzyme-linked immunosorbent assay (ELISA).
RESULTSCompared with healthy volunteers, expression of sAC mRNA and concentration of cAMP were significantly decreased in the patients with asthenospermia (P < 0.01) , while the expression of PDE4C mRNA was significantly increased at the same time (P <0.01). There were no marked differences in the expression of ACIII mRNA and concentration of cGMP between the two groups.
CONCLUSIONThe sAC down-regulation and PDE4C up-regulation are possible reasons for asthenospermia.

10.Influences of Ganfujian Formula on expressions of TGF-β and Smad signal pathway in rats with hepatic fibrosis
Dian-Gui LI ; Wan ZHANG ; Min GUO ; Ying-Ying LOU ; Shao-Fang GAO ; Lin PEI
Journal of Beijing University of Traditional Chinese Medicine 2009;32(11):755-758
Objective To observe the influences of Ganfujian Formula on the expressions of transforming growth factor-β1 (TGF-β1), TβRII-mRNA, Smad2/3, Smad4 and Smad7 in rats with hepatic fibrosis induced by porcine serum.Methods The hepatic fibrosis model was established in SD rats by the intraperitoneal injection of porcine serum (0.5 mL, twice a week for 8 weeks). The rats then were given Ganfujian Formula orally in different doses (1.50 g/kg, 2.25 g/kg and 3.0 g/kg) and colchicines (0.154 g/kg) respectively until the end of 12th week. The expressions of TGF-β1 and TβRII-mRNA were detected by using RT-PCR and the expressions of Smad2/3, Smad4 and Smad7 were detected by applying Western blotting method.Results In the model group, compared with the normal control group, the expressions of TGF-β1 and TβRII-mRNA, Smad2/3 and Smad4 increased significantly and Smad7 expression decreased significantly. After the treatment with Ganfujian Formula the expressions of TGF-β1 and TβRII-mRNA were reduced in the treatment group compared with the model group. Ganfujian Formula regulated downward the expressions of Smad2/3 and Smad4, and regulated upward Smad7 expression at the same time.Conclusion Ganfujian Formula can inhibit the expressions of TGF-β1 and TβRII-mRNA, regulates downward the expressions of Smad2/3 and Smad4, and regulates upward Smad7 expression. It may be its one of the mechanisms for curing hepatic fibrosis that it has an obvious influence on hepatic TGF-β and Smad signal pathway.
